Phase 5 — fork auto-sync configured at the parent (replaces the *-to-forks
GitHub Actions):
- Add fork_open_prs + fork_pull_sync to GitRepositorySettings (openapi + UI).
- UI: two "Forks of this workspace" toggles in the repo card, gated on
app-backed and not-a-fork; serialize the flags on save.
- On fork creation, strip the inherited auto_pull block (and fork_* flags) from
the copied git_sync repo: a fork must not carry the parent's webhook id (it
would delete the parent's hook on disable) or self-poll on top of the parent's
fan-out. Push-direction config + installation are still inherited unchanged.
